All-Purpose Flour

All-purpose flour serves as the foundation of this festive bread. It provides the necessary structure and stability, allowing the bread to rise beautifully during baking. The gluten in the flour develops as you mix the ingredients, creating a soft yet sturdy texture that holds the colorful sprinkles in place. For the best results, be sure to measure the flour accurately, as too much can lead to a dense loaf.

Baking Powder and Salt

Baking powder and salt are crucial players in this recipe. Baking powder acts as a leavening agent, helping the bread rise and achieve that light, airy texture we all love. Salt, while often overlooked, enhances the overall flavor of the bread, balancing the sweetness and bringing out the other ingredients’ subtle notes. Together, they create a harmonious blend that elevates the taste of your Christmas bread.

Unsalted Butter

When it comes to baking, the type of butter you use can make a significant difference. Unsalted butter is preferred in this recipe as it allows you to control the amount of salt in your bread. The richness of the butter adds moisture and flavor, creating a tender crumb. Make sure to let your butter come to room temperature before mixing; this will ensure it incorporates smoothly into your batter.

Granulated Sugar

Granulated sugar plays a vital role in sweetening your bread while also contributing to its moisture. Sugar helps to create a beautifully golden crust as it caramelizes during baking, giving your bread that enticing color and aroma. Additionally, sugar interacts with the proteins in the flour to contribute to the bread’s overall structure.

Eggs

Eggs are a multifunctional ingredient in baking, and this recipe is no exception. They provide binding, helping to hold the ingredients together while also contributing to the leavening process. The proteins in eggs create a fluffy texture, making your Christmas bread light and airy. Plus, they add essential nutrients, such as protein and vitamins, enhancing the overall nutritional value of your treat.

Vanilla and Almond Extract

Flavor extracts, such as vanilla and almond, take your Merry Funfetti Christmas Bread to a whole new level. Vanilla adds a warm, sweet flavor that complements the other ingredients, while almond extract provides a hint of nuttiness that enhances the overall taste profile. You can choose to use one or both, depending on your preference; experimenting with different combinations can lead to delightful variations.

Buttermilk

Incorporating buttermilk into your bread recipe introduces a tangy flavor and extra moisture, resulting in a tender crumb. The acidity in buttermilk also helps to activate the baking powder, contributing to the leavening process and ensuring your bread rises beautifully. If you don’t have buttermilk on hand, you can easily make a substitute by mixing regular milk with a splash of vinegar or lemon juice.

Christmas-Themed Sprinkles

The star of the show—Christmas-themed sprinkles—adds both fun and festivity to your bread. These colorful accents not only make your loaf visually appealing but also bring a delightful crunch and sweetness to each bite. There are various types of sprinkles available, from classic nonpareils to festive sugar shapes, so feel free to choose your favorites to create a truly unique bread.

Prepping the Oven and Loaf Pan

The first step in any baking endeavor is preparing your oven and loaf pan. Preheating the oven is crucial, as it ensures that the bread bakes evenly and rises properly. Set your oven to 350°F (175°C) and allow it to reach the desired temperature before placing your bread inside.

While the oven is warming up, focus on greasing your loaf pan. A well-greased pan prevents sticking, allowing your bread to come out effortlessly. Use unsalted butter or a non-stick cooking spray for this task, making sure to coat the bottom and sides of the pan thoroughly. For an extra precaution, you can also line the bottom with parchment paper, which will provide added release.

Mixing Dry Ingredients

Once your oven is preheated and your loaf pan is ready, it’s time to combine the dry ingredients. In a medium bowl, whisk together the all-purpose flour, baking powder, and salt. This step is essential for ensuring that the baking powder is evenly distributed throughout the flour, resulting in a uniformly risen loaf.

If you prefer a lighter texture, consider sifting the flour before mixing it with the other dry ingredients. Sifting aerates the flour, breaking up any clumps and allowing for a more even blend. This simple step can make a noticeable difference in the final outcome of your bread.

Creaming Butter and Sugar

To achieve the perfect creamy texture when making your Merry Funfetti Christmas Bread, start by using room-temperature butter. This is crucial because softened butter incorporates more air, giving your bread a light and fluffy texture. Using an electric mixer, cream the butter and granulated sugar together on medium speed. This process should take about 3-5 minutes.

You’ll know your mixture is ready when it appears pale and fluffy, with a texture that’s smooth and slightly airy. Visual cues to look for include the mixture lightening in color and becoming less dense. You should be able to see the mixer’s paddle leaving trails in the butter-sugar mixture.

Incorporating Eggs and Extracts

Once your butter and sugar mixture is light and fluffy, it’s time to incorporate the eggs and extracts. For this recipe, it’s best to add the eggs one at a time. Crack each egg into a separate bowl to ensure they’re fresh and free of shells before adding them to the mixing bowl. This technique also allows you to incorporate each egg fully before adding the next.

Mix the eggs on low speed until they are just blended in. Follow this with the addition of vanilla and almond extracts, which give the bread its signature flavor. To achieve a smooth batter, mix until just combined—overmixing can lead to a dense texture. Look for a glossy finish and a uniform color to know you’ve reached the right consistency.

Combining Wet and Dry Ingredients

The next step is to combine your wet and dry ingredients, which includes flour, baking powder, and salt. The key here is to alternate between adding the dry ingredients and the wet ingredients (which include milk) to prevent overmixing the batter. Start by adding about a third of the dry mixture, followed by half of the milk. Repeat this process, finishing with the dry ingredients.

This method helps maintain the light texture of the batter. Be cautious when mixing; stop as soon as there are no visible flour streaks. The goal is a smooth batter without lumps, but take care not to overmix, as this can lead to a tougher bread.

Folding in the Sprinkles

Now comes the fun part—folding in the sprinkles! This step should be done gently. Use a spatula to fold the sprinkles into the batter, ensuring they’re evenly distributed without breaking them. To preserve the color and shape of the sprinkles, use a light hand and avoid vigorous stirring.

Visual cues for knowing when to stop folding include seeing a uniform distribution of the sprinkles throughout the batter without too much blending. You want to maintain the vibrant colors of the sprinkles, which are essential for the festive look of your bread.

Baking the Bread

Once your batter is ready, pour it into a greased loaf pan. Ensure even spreading by smoothing the top with a spatula.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C) and bake for 50-60 minutes. The signs of doneness include a golden-brown top and the bread pulling slightly away from the sides of the pan.

To confirm that your Merry Funfetti Christmas Bread is fully baked, perform the toothpick test. Insert a toothpick into the center of the bread; if it comes out clean or with just a few crumbs attached, your bread is done. If it’s sticky, return it to the oven for an additional 5-10 minutes.

Cooling and Slicing

Once baked, remove the bread from the oven and allow it to cool in the pan for about 10-15 minutes. This step helps the bread set and makes it easier to remove from the pan without crumbling. After it’s slightly cooled, transfer the loaf to a wire rack to cool completely.

When slicing, use a serrated knife for clean cuts. This helps prevent crumbling and maintains the integrity of the funfetti sprinkles. Wait until the bread is completely cooled before slicing to ensure the best texture and flavor.

Storing and Preserving Your Bread

To ensure your Merry Funfetti Christmas Bread remains fresh and delicious, follow these storage tips.

Short-Term Storage Solutions

For short-term storage, allow the bread to cool completely before wrapping it in plastic wrap or aluminum foil. This will help keep it moist for up to three days at room temperature. Alternatively, you can store it in an airtight container to maintain its freshness.

If you find that the bread is still warm when you wrap it, condensation may form, making it soggy. Ensure it’s fully cooled to prevent this.

Long-Term Freezing Options

For long-term storage, freezing is an excellent option. To freeze your Merry Funfetti Christmas Bread effectively, wrap it tightly in plastic wrap, followed by aluminum foil to prevent freezer burn. You can also use freezer-safe bags, removing as much air as possible. Properly wrapped, the bread can last for up to three months in the freezer.

When you’re ready to enjoy your frozen bread, thaw it overnight in the refrigerator. For a fresh-baked taste, you can warm it in the oven at a low temperature for a few minutes after thawing.

Ingredients
  

2 cups all-purpose flour

1 tablespoon baking powder

1/2 teaspoon salt

1/2 cup unsalted butter, softened

1 cup granulated sugar

2 large eggs

1 teaspoon vanilla extract

1 cup buttermilk

1/2 cup Christmas-themed sprinkles (red and green)

1/2 teaspoon almond extract (optional)

Extra sprinkles for topping

Instructions
 

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C) and grease a 9x5-inch loaf pan.

    In a medium bowl, combine the flour, baking powder, and salt. Set aside.

      In a large mixing bowl, cream together the softened butter and granulated sugar until light and fluffy.

        Beat in the eggs, one at a time, followed by the vanilla extract and almond extract (if using).

          Gradually add the dry ingredients to the wet mixture, alternating with the buttermilk, mixing until just combined. Be careful not to overmix.

            Fold in the Christmas sprinkles gently to keep their color and shape.

              Pour the batter into the prepared loaf pan and spread it evenly. Sprinkle extra festive sprinkles on top for added decoration.

                Bake in the preheated oven for 55-60 minutes or until a toothpick inserted into the center comes out clean.

                  Once baked, remove the bread from the oven and let it cool in the pan for about 10 minutes before transferring it to a wire rack to cool completely.

                    Slice and serve your delightful Easy Christmas Funfetti Bread, perfect for sharing during the holidays!

                      Prep Time: 15 min | Total Time: 1 hr 10 min | Servings: 10 slices
